社区
MySQL
帖子详情
mysql中间件的一个问题
hbgzg3006
2017-08-24 06:30:50
现在有不少mysql中间件,主要用来做主从分离、主从切换、负载均衡等,我有几个问题希望大神能帮解答一下。
1、我如果想写完直接读,比如所有的select都是走从库,但是我从主库写,这个时候怎么拿到我刚插入的ID?如果我想拿刚插入之后某一个特征的数据现在是多少条,由于从库稍有延迟,导致从库查询出的数据是有问题的、
2、事物怎么保证?我插入主库成功了,然后我读从库的某一个数据,发现读取的信息有异常,回滚的话,怎么回滚?
...全文
250
1
打赏
收藏
mysql中间件的一个问题
现在有不少mysql中间件,主要用来做主从分离、主从切换、负载均衡等,我有几个问题希望大神能帮解答一下。 1、我如果想写完直接读,比如所有的select都是走从库,但是我从主库写,这个时候怎么拿到我刚插入的ID?如果我想拿刚插入之后某一个特征的数据现在是多少条,由于从库稍有延迟,导致从库查询出的数据是有问题的、 2、事物怎么保证?我插入主库成功了,然后我读从库的某一个数据,发现读取的信息有异常,回滚的话,怎么回滚?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
1 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
hbgzg3006
2017-08-24
打赏
举报
回复
最好不要是延迟从库读这种方案。。。
mysql
异步扩展_Scrapy 扩展
中间件
: 同步/异步提交批量 item 到
MySQL
这是
一个
关于如何在 Scrapy 中实现
MySQL
数据库的异步扩展的教程,详细介绍了如何创建
一个
中间件
,通过 item_list 收集 item 并在达到阈值后批量异步提交到
MySQL
数据库,同时处理异常和连接
问题
。教程包括同步和异步版本的实现,以及如何配置和调用这些
中间件
。
go
mysql
中间件
_GitHub - wushilong/go-sharding:
Mysql
分库分表
中间件
Go-Sharding 是
一个
基于 Gaea 改造的
MySQL
分库分表
中间件
,旨在兼容 ShardingSphere 的 inline 表达式风格。由于 ShardingSphere Proxy 存在性能
问题
,该项目旨在提供高性能的解决方案,支持
MySQL
8.0.X 登录协议,目前处于持续开发和优化中。
go
mysql
中间件
_golang编写的数据库
中间件
kingshard
本文介绍了Kingshard,
一个
用Golang编写的数据库
中间件
,用于解决数据库分库分表、主从分离等
问题
。通过示例展示了安装过程中遇到的常见
问题
,如Golang版本、GOPATH设置、make命令执行及
MySQL
远程访问等。
数据优化——分库分表(三)
中间件
讲解
本文介绍了数据库
中间件
的两种模式:PROXY和CLIENT,详细讲解了代表这两种模式的ShardingSphere(包括sharding-jdbc、sharding-proxy和sharding-sidecar)和Mycat。ShardingSphere是
一个
生态,提供JDBC、Proxy和Sidecar产品,支持多种数据库和应用场景。而Mycat则是
一个
基于Proxy模式的数据库
中间件
,作为
MySQL
数据库的代理,实现了SQL解析、路由、分片等功能。文章还讨论了两者的区别,如性能、侵入性等,并提到了面试中可能遇到的
问题
。
mysql
proxy 架构_
mysql
-proxy 数据库
中间件
架构
本文详细介绍了
MySQL
Proxy,
一个
官方提供的数据库
中间件
,具备良好的扩展性。内容涵盖
MySQL
Proxy的基本架构、工作原理,以及如何利用Lua脚本进行SQL拦截、性能分析、读写分离和请求路由等应用。同时,文章讨论了使用
MySQL
Proxy可能遇到的
问题
和注意事项。
MySQL
57,064
社区成员
56,762
社区内容
发帖
与我相关
我的任务
MySQL
MySQL相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MySQL相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章